Efficiency against its own type2025

Position 887 of 3,241 qualifying bulk carriers by EEOI, at the 27th percentile. The dashed line is the type median, 7.6; this vessel reported 6.1.

0255075100more efficientless efficientThis vessel: 27th percentile, EEOI 6.1

EEOI divides emissions by transport work, which for this vessel and year was 903,613,487 tonn-nmover 19,030 nautical miles.

Between 2018 and 2025 reported CO₂ rose by 258.0%. No return is recorded for 2021, so the series has gaps.

From 2024 to 2025, emissions rose 33.7% while distance sailed rose 29.9%and CO₂ per nautical mile rose 2.9%.That points mainly to how much the vessel sailed, rather than the other.

Caveats that apply to every vessel page

EEOI above 100,000 is withheld. Those values come from returns where reported transport work is near zero, which makes the ratio meaningless rather than extreme. Median across the dataset is around 12.

Emission categories overlap. In the MRV return, emissions at berth are also counted inside the voyage legs, so the categories do not sum to the total. They are shown side by side rather than stacked for that reason.

Distance is derived, intensity is reported. The MRV return publishes CO₂ per nautical mile but not the distance itself, which is null in all 106,564 rows of the source. The distance column is therefore filled from the ranking step, which reconstructs it, and is blank for years where a vessel was not ranked. That is why a row can show an intensity without a distance.

Percentile is within type and year. It is the vessel's position among qualifying ships of the same type that year, where lower is more efficient. A blank means the vessel did not qualify for ranking that year.

Sister ships share a builder, a type and a build year within two years of this vessel. That holds hull and machinery roughly constant and leaves operation as the variable, which is why they are listed before nearest-by-tonnage.

Methane and nitrous oxide start in 2024. They were not reported before that period, so earlier years cannot be compared against them.

Technical efficiency is a design figure fixed at construction. A vessel can hold a good index and still emit heavily by sailing fast, waiting at anchor or carrying little.

Inspection records cover United States waters only. An empty record is not evidence of a clean history elsewhere.
